About Carnwath

Carnwath is a small village located in South Lanarkshire, Scotland, within the ML11 postcode area. It lies in a rural setting, surrounded by rolling countryside and agricultural land. The village is situated near the River Clyde, which flows through the area and contributes to its tranquil character. Carnwath has a long history, with evidence of human settlement dating back to early times, and it was once part of the historic county of Lanarkshire. The village features a mix of traditional stone and brick houses, with a few local amenities including a community centre and a small shop. It is a quiet place, popular with those seeking a peaceful environment close to nature. The surrounding landscape offers walking and cycling opportunities, and the village remains an important part of the local community.
